1970 Fiat 850 vs. 2004 Lancia Thesis

To start off, 2004 Lancia Thesis is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1970 Fiat 850.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1970 Fiat 850 would be higher. At 2,450 cc (5 cylinders), 2004 Lancia Thesis is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Lancia Thesis (168 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 117 more horse power than 1970 Fiat 850. (51 HP @ 6500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2004 Lancia Thesis should accelerate faster than 1970 Fiat 850.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Lancia Thesis weights approximately 945 kg more than 1970 Fiat 850.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1970 Fiat 850 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1970 Fiat 850.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Lancia Thesis,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Lancia Thesis (226 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 160 more torque (in Nm) than 1970 Fiat 850. (66 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2004 Lancia Thesis will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1970 Fiat 850.

Compare all specifications:

1970 Fiat 850 2004 Lancia Thesis
Make Fiat Lancia
Model 850 Thesis
Year Released 1970 2004
Body Type Coupe Sedan
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 903 cc 2450 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 5 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 51 HP 168 HP
Engine RPM 6500 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 66 Nm 226 Nm
Torque RPM 4000 RPM 3500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line - Premium
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 735 kg 1680 kg
Vehicle Length 3660 mm 4890 mm
Vehicle Width 1510 mm 1840 mm
Vehicle Height 1310 mm 1470 mm
Wheelbase Size 2040 mm 2810 mm
